摘要
目的:用毛细管气相色谱法测定海狗油中二十碳五烯酸(EPA)、二十二碳五烯酸(DPA)和二十二碳六烯酸(DHA)的含量。方法:采用HP-INNOWAX毛细管柱(30 m×0.320 mm,0.25 μm),柱温150℃,保持5 min后,以10℃·min-1升至200℃后,继续以5℃·min-1升至240℃,保持7 min,载气为氮气(99.999%)。进样口温度为240℃,检测器温度为270℃,FID检测器。结果:EPA甲酯平均回收率为99.5%,RSD为1.2%;DPA甲酯平均回收率为98.8%,RSD为1.1%;DHA甲酯平均回收率为98.5%,RSD为0.9%。结论:此法操作简单、准确,重复性、稳定性好,是一种可行的ω-3多不饱和脂肪酸含量测定方法。
Objective: To determine the contents of eicosapentaenoic acid (EPA) , docosapentaenoic acid (DPA) and docosahexaenoic acid(DHA)in harp seal oil by capillary gas chromatography. Method: HP - INNOWAX column (30 m ×0. 320 mm,0. 25 μm)was used. The intial temperature was kept at 150 CCC for 5 min, then raised to 200 ℃ at the rate of 10 ℃ · min -1, finally to 240 ℃ at the rate of 5 ℃ · min -1 and maintained the temperature for 7 min, the carrier gas was nitrogen. The injection and detection temperature were 240 ℃ and 270 ℃ respectively, FID detector was used. Results: The average recovery of EPA was 99. 5% and RSD was 1.2% , for DPA and DHA, 98. 8% ,98. 5% and 1. 1% ,0. 9% respectively. Conclusion:The method is simple,accurate,and reproducible and can be used for determination of the active components in harp seal oil.
